Same-Sex Male Couples

Same-sex male couples can have a biological child with the assistance of a surrogate or egg donor and gestational carrier through IVF. You and your partner can provide sperm, and your egg donor and gestational carrier can be known to you or anonymous.

Egg donors are typically between the ages of 21 and 35 and have undergone comprehensive medical tests to help reduce the chances of genetic diseases. Depending on your requested donor characteristics, your donor eggs can be supplied from a fresh egg donation cycle or a frozen egg bank.

A gestational carrier will carry the embryo created from the donor eggs and your sperm. Gestational carriers typically have had at least one successful and uncomplicated pregnancy and are typically between the ages of 21 and 40. Most couples use an agency to identify their gestational carrier.

Same-Sex Female Couples

Same-sex female couples can have biological children through IUI or IVF using donor sperm. Sperm donors can be known or anonymous and undergo comprehensive medical testing regarding their medical and family history, genetic background, and more.

Same-sex female couples have various options regarding pregnancy. For example, if you wish to carry the pregnancy from your own eggs, then pregnancy can be attempted via IUI. On the other hand, reciprocal IVF allows one female partner to be the egg source via IVF while the other partner carries the pregnancy.
